Touring cycling routes around Felm traverse a landscape characterized by flat to gently rolling terrain, with low elevation gains. The region features coastal areas along the Kiel Fjord, agricultural fields, and waterways such as the Levensau High Bridge. These paths offer accessible cycling experiences through open countryside and near water bodies.

Anyone cycling along Cycle Route 10 from Citti Park to the Nordfriedhof cemetery will discover colorful graffiti in various places. Particularly striking is the elongated facade of a commercial building just before the bridge over Olshausenstraße. A large number of artists left their colorful and imaginative traces there, creating an open-air gallery that invites exploration.

This is the main fire station of the professional fire department of the state capital Kiel. The Kiel Fire Department was founded in 1896 and currently operates three fire stations, including the new north station in Holtenau. It maintains several fire engines with modern emergency vehicles and also serves the city through nine rescue stations with a total of 14 ambulances, three emergency rescue vehicles, and specialty vehicles such as a baby emergency rescue vehicle. It responds to tens of thousands of calls annually – from firefighting to intensive care transport.

There are over 15 touring cycling routes around Felm, offering a variety of options for exploring the region's coastal areas, agricultural fields, and waterways.
The majority of touring cycling routes in Felm are classified as easy, with 13 out of 15 routes being suitable for casual riders and beginners. There is also one moderate and one difficult route for those seeking a greater challenge.
Yes, many of the routes around Felm are designed as loops, allowing you to start and end at the same point. Examples include the Strande Marina – Kiel Fjord at Schilksee loop from Felm and the Levensau High Bridge – Westside Bar Pizzeria loop from Felm.
Felm's touring cycling routes offer diverse scenery, including views of the Kiel Fjord, open agricultural fields, and paths alongside waterways like the Levensau High Bridge. You'll experience a mix of coastal landscapes and tranquil countryside.
Given that most routes in Felm are easy and feature low elevation gains, many are suitable for families. The Kaltenhof Estate – Kubitzberg loop from Felm, for example, is a shorter, gentle ride through estate grounds.
Along the routes, you can discover natural beauty spots such as the Flemhuder Lake and the Steep coast of the Eckernförde Bay. The Cliff Coast Path at Bülk Lighthouse also offers scenic views.
The region's flat to gently rolling terrain makes it enjoyable for touring cycling across multiple seasons. Spring and summer offer pleasant weather for coastal rides and exploring agricultural fields, while autumn provides scenic views as the landscape changes.
Yes, some routes offer a good distance for longer rides. The Strande Marina – Kiel Fjord at Schilksee loop from Felm is nearly 20 miles (31.8 km) long, providing a substantial touring experience.
The area is high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.5 stars from over 9,400 reviews. Reviewers often praise the accessible cycling experiences, the beautiful coastal views, and the well-maintained paths through open countryside and near water bodies.
Absolutely. The Levensau High Bridge is a prominent feature in the region. Routes like the Levensau High Bridge – Smooth Gravel Path loop from Felm specifically incorporate this landmark, offering unique views of the waterway.
Yes, the View Over the Fields – Kaltenhof Estate loop from Felm is an example of a route that takes you through the scenic grounds of the Kaltenhof Estate, offering a glimpse into the local heritage and landscape.
